William C. Morris YA Debut Award 2014

The William C. Morris YA Debut Award celebrates the achievement of a previously unpublished author, or authors, who have made a strong literary debut in writing for young adult readers. The work cited illuminates the teen experience and enriches the lives of its readers through its excellence, demonstrated by compelling, high-quality writing and/or illustration, the integrity of the work as a whole, and its proven or potential appeal to a wide range of teen readers. The award's namesake is William C. Morris, an influential innovator in the publishing world and an advocate for marketing books for children and young adults.

 

 
- The winner of The William C. Morris YA Debut Award is CHARM & STRANGE by Stephanie Kuehn.
 
- Four other books were finalists for the award: SEX & VIOLENCE by Carrie Mesrobian; DR. BIRD'S ADVICE FOR SAD POETS by Evan Roskos; BELLE EPOQUE by Elizabeth Ross; and IN THE SHADOW OF BLACKBIRDS by Cat Winters.
